Gas-Fueled Hot Water Units

For fast, powerful heating, many homeowners choose a natural gas pool heater—ideal when you want to immediately raise water temperature after cool nights or extended downtime. These systems deliver robust performance regardless of outdoor conditions, making them a top pick for families who value instant heat. While they cost more to operate than electric alternatives, their upfront affordability and ease of installation make them a common choice for both new builds and pool renovation services.

Heat Pump Pool Heater Setup

Electric heat pump installation is one of the most cost-effective choices for Summerland residents seeking sustainable comfort. These units pull warmth from the surrounding air and transfer it to your pool—making them incredibly efficient in mild climates. With proper sizing using a detailed pool heater sizing guide, they provide reliable operation and excellent energy savings over time. Most models also support pool automation integration and smart thermostat for pools, giving you full digital control.

Solar Heating Panels for Summerland Homes

Solar pool heater systems are a budget-friendly investment, especially given Summerland’s plentiful sunshine during spring and summer months. These systems use rooftop or ground-mounted panels to naturally warm water without ongoing fuel costs—making them a leader in eco-friendly pool heating. While initial setup requires professional layout and plumbing adjustments, the payoff comes in minimal operating expenses and extended year-round pool use when combined with a cover.

Evaluate Efficiency and Value of Gas vs Solar

Deciding between heat pump vs gas heater? Consider both upfront and long-term factors. Gas heaters have a lower initial price and heat fast but cost more to run and have shorter lifespans. Heat pumps cost more up front but offer 70–80% lower operating costs. Solar systems have the highest initial cost but can pay for themselves in mid-term use. Regional Environment & Pool Heater Performance

Seasonal Temperature Ranges in Summerland

Summerland sees pleasant summers with average highs of up to 90°F and mild winters where temperatures rarely drop below -5°C. This makes it ideal for multi-season pool use with the right heating support. Unheated pools typically stay swimmable from June to mid-September, but with a smart system, you can easily extend that to May–October.

Ideal Heating Systems for Moderate Winters

Given Summerland’s moderate freeze risk, electric heat pumps are a proven option—especially models rated for operation down to 45°F. For those wanting instant heat regardless of air temp, a natural gas pool heater remains a solid backup or primary choice. Many local Summerland contractors now recommend hybrid setups: solar or heat pump for daily use, with gas as a boost during unexpected cold snaps. This balanced approach supports year-round pool use without breaking the bank.

Humidity and Heat Transfer

While Summerland is relatively dry, evening humidity near Okanagan Lake can impact air-source heat pumps, slightly slowing their efficiency on cool, damp nights. Proper placement and regular maintenance from a trusted provider of Okanagan pool services can mitigate these effects. Ducted pool heating designs and routine pool heater repair checks keep airflow unrestricted and performance optimal. Pairing your unit with a smart thermostat for pools allows automatic adjustment based on real-time conditions.

Typical Setup Costs Swimming Pool Heating Systems

Estimating the total price of heating system setup in Summerland depends on key elements, including the version of heater. A natural gas pool heater typically ranges from $2,500 to $4,500, while an electric heat pump installation may cost $3,000–$5,500. Solar pool heater setups can run $3,000–$7,000, but offer sustained savings.

Cold-Weather Protection in the Okanagan Climate

Correctly preparing your natural gas heater is necessary in Summerland’s freeze-prone winters. Drain all water from the unit, disconnect power or gas lines, and protect the exterior with a insulated heater cover.
